🌍 Ryanair in 2025: Europe’s Aviation Juggernaut

Ryanair Holdings plc dominates the European aviation landscape with a market capitalization of $31.32 billion and annual revenue exceeding $17 billion. The company’s relentless focus on cost efficiency—maintaining the industry’s lowest cost per passenger at €33.70—creates a competitive moat that’s virtually impossible for rivals to breach.

Beyond traditional airline operations, Ryanair has mastered the art of ancillary revenue generation, with additional services contributing 34% of total income. From car rentals and travel insurance to in-flight sales and accommodation packages, the company has built a diversified revenue ecosystem that supports profitability during seasonal fluctuations.

FAQ

What makes Ryanair different from other airline stocks?

Ryanair's ultra-low-cost model, massive scale (200+ million passengers), and industry-leading cost efficiency create sustainable competitive advantages that traditional airlines cannot easily replicate.

How does fuel price volatility affect Ryanair?

While fuel represents significant costs, Ryanair's aggressive hedging strategy (86% at $76/barrel) provides substantial protection against price spikes, making it more resilient than competitors.

What dividend does Ryanair pay?

The company recently increased its quarterly dividend to $0.534 per share, representing a yield of approximately 1.31% with a sustainable payout ratio around 14.55%.

How sensitive is Ryanair to economic downturns?

As a leisure-focused airline, Ryanair experiences higher sensitivity to economic conditions than business-focused carriers, but its low fares help maintain demand during weaker economic periods.

What are the main growth drivers for Ryanair?

Market share gains from legacy carriers, ancillary revenue expansion, fleet modernization reducing fuel costs, and strategic airport partnerships driving operational efficiency.
